Sanitized Copy Approved for Release 2011/07/18: CIA-RDP80-00809A000600230438-1 Sanitized Copy Approved for Release 2011/07/18: CIA-RDP80-00809A000600230438-1 AW NSCALA'. 8 FOR MOSCOW SUBWAY --,Vechernyeya Moskva, No 112,12 May 49 The Perovo Machine-Building Plant with a group of Moscow enterprises has begun the construction of escalators for the second section of the Outer Belt of the Moscow Subway. The first three escalators will be installed in the Botanical Garden Station. MAOH7.N-BUILDING PLANT TOPS PLAN -- Gudok, No 50, 27 Apr 49 The "Maahinostroitel'" (Machine-Building) Plant imeni L. M. Kaganovich fulfilled the first quarter plan ahead of schedule and produced three exca- vators, two automatic cranes, five universal woodworking machines, and 40 tons of spare parts above plan. It released 250,000 rubles of working capital during the first quarter. PLANT I1lRIfI KAGANOVICH INCBNAS!S EFFICINNCY -- Tikhoukeanskayo Zvezda, No 82, 8 Apr 49 The Khabarovsk Machine-Building Plant imeni Kaganovich fulfilled the fl-ao.quarter plan 123.7 percent and increased production output 2.3 time over the first quarter 1948. Labor productivity has increased 40 percent over 1948 and the turnover of working capital has been accelerated 38 days. The pleat is now producing one ruble, 92 kopeks of production per ruble of working capital invested, whereas in 1948 it produced only one ruble, 23 kopekI of goods. Costs of finished production have decreased 18 percent more than the level of the first quarter 1948. IKABAROYBK PLANT STARTS PW PRODUCTION -- Tikhookeeaskaya Zvezda, No 71, 26 Par 49 The Khabarovsk Machinery Plant of "Olavvoetokrybtara" (Main Adminiatra- ticn of the Eastern Fish-Packing Materials Industry) recentlq,received an order to produce a large con.ignment of BR-150 fish pumps ad has already completed a large number of them. The capacity of each puivp is 25 tone of fish per hour and each substitutes for 32 workers.
